New York: The Fountain Press, 1929. 6.5" x 9.5" pp. [52], this is a limited first edition #607 of 718. Checkered gray paper boards quarter-bound in tan cloth, light scuffing at the corners. Text is bright and crisp. Signed by the author on the half-title page. Very good.
A humorous addendum to Cabell's Something About Eve, told through the lens of one of its characters: Gerald Musgrave. Acting as poems written by one of Cabell's many characters, this piece aids in fleshing out the world he has created. Item #775
James Branch Cabell (1879-1958) was an American fantasy fiction author from Virginia whose novels peaked in popularity in the 1920s. Known for his escapist, ironic, and satirical stories, Cabell published 52 books in his lifetime.
